    Unique dining experience. It’s very pooilar so you better make a reservation or you’d need to wait in line or the lobby. It’s an old parking garage and the interior is industrial. So it blends in together and creaes an unique atmosphere. You likely get to share the table with other people, but they seat people in a way that it’s still convenient to chat. The pizza was amazing. Fresh flavors, perfectly baked dough. Tiramisu was ok.just way too strong espresso, so I couldn’t finish it.

    One of the best Napoli style pizza I have had, close to the perfect you find in italy. This place is the complete package for a modern, high quality pizza restaurant with a cool brand. The stools are designed so you don’t get super comfy and stay a long time. As soon as you have finished eating, places are taken away. It was busy as soon as it opened, go in, eat @ drink - then go. We only had pizza, 4 of us with basic drinks and it was €70 which we think is good! You can’t book at this restaurant, but you have to at the others.
